Form 4: Serve Robotics Executive Euan Abraham Reports Acquisition of Common Stock
SEC Form 4
Euan Abraham, Chief Hardware & Manufacturing Officer at Serve Robotics, reports the acquisition of common stock through restricted stock units.
Summary
- Euan Abraham, Chief Hardware & Manufacturing Officer of Serve Robotics Inc., filed a Form 4 detailing changes in beneficial ownership.
- The report indicates the acquisition of common stock through restricted stock units (RSUs).
- On June 11, 2024, 4,378 shares were acquired at $0, bringing the total to 4,378 shares.
- On August 7, 2024, 8,480 shares were acquired at $0, bringing the total to 12,858 shares.
- On September 5, 2024, 140,000 shares were acquired at $0, bringing the total to 152,858 shares.
- The RSUs vest over time, contingent on continuous service.
